Output e8c1fdef043e36f7626af25480bb688bd039fd42e335fb428f9a5af23e064380:1

value
621260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28d93575e11dd8f67e0edd68caccb14ea3785acc OP_EQUALVERIFY OP_CHECKSIG
address
14izEcDxgSkM9MQkojoHhvJzVjpxM3wxAa
transaction
e8c1fdef043e36f7626af25480bb688bd039fd42e335fb428f9a5af23e064380
spent
true